Output 57b3ca9307f1584aedf3c1ccb11a6043df99e0eece154a7a7a974e15bf7ecfa7:1

value
18546242
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ba0e5f29d2b65aaebc890b43583567a826df22a1 OP_EQUAL
address
3JenpnkeB8YurZTWDstCZPGhs3XDpkqqQr
transaction
57b3ca9307f1584aedf3c1ccb11a6043df99e0eece154a7a7a974e15bf7ecfa7
confirmations
344409
spent
true